Disney's Adventures in Wonderland (Syndicated, check local listings for times): A modern Alice, a hip Tweedle Dum and Tweedle Dee - along with the Mad Hatter and the others - all figure in this new weekly series for early-elementary-school kids beginning Friday on many stations. Mixing live action, music, and animation, it's claiming educational benefits along with the entertainment, having received recommendations from both the National Educational Association and the American Federation of Teachers. The show's aim is to instill language skills as the characters perform their antics. In Performance at the White House (PBS, 8-9 p.m.): A dazzling roster of jazz greats - from veterans to newer stars - played a special concert on the South Lawn of the White House recently, with President and Mrs. Clinton, along with many other noted guests, in the audience. The players, ranging from Joe Williams and Herbie Hancock to Wynton Marsalis, offered an hour of impressive music. * MONDAY
